Lato Font
Lato Font is a sans-serif font designed by Łukasz Dziedzic. It is a modern and clean font suitable for various applications, including body text, headings, and logos. Lato Font is a great alternative to Branela Font as it provides a similar feel and is highly legible in digital and print media.
Comparison to Branela Font: Lato Font is more versatile and has a wider range of font weights, making it a better choice for designers who need to create a variety of designs.
Montserrat Font
Montserrat Font is a sans-serif font designed by Julieta Ulanovsky. It is a geometric font inspired by the urban environment of Buenos Aires, Argentina. Montserrat Font is a great choice for designers who want a font with a strong, modern feel and is suitable for body text, headings, and logos.
Comparison to Branela Font: Montserrat Font is more geometric and has a stronger, more modern feel compared to Branela Font, making it a better choice for designers who want to create a bold and modern design.
Open Sans Font
Open Sans Font is a sans-serif font designed by Steve Matteson. It is a highly legible font suitable for body text, headings, and logos. Open Sans Font is a great alternative to Branela Font as it provides a clean and modern feel and is highly readable in digital media.
Comparison to Branela Font: Open Sans Font is more minimalist and has a cleaner feel compared to Branela Font, making it a better choice for designers who want to create a simple and modern design.

How do I install the Branela font on my computer?
To install the Branela font, simply extract the downloaded font files to your system’s font directory (usually C:\Windows\Fonts on Windows or ~/Library/Fonts on Mac). You can also use a font manager application to install and organize your fonts.
